Protect: Wear Sunscreen Daily

In my years in the aesthetics industry, I’ve learned how vital sun protection is. UVA and UVB rays from the sun can harm your skin. They can even cause skin cancer. It’s important to wear sunscreen every day. This protects your skin from these dangers.

Sunburns can lead to melanoma, a serious skin cancer. If you get sunburnt more than five times, your risk of melanoma can double. Using sunscreen helps prevent these burns. It lowers your risk of getting melanoma.

You should apply sunscreen every day. Use one with at least SPF 15. Do this even on cloudy or cool days. Sunscreen helps protect your skin when you are outside.

Case Study: Public Health Challenges in Sun Protection

Eide and Weinstock (2006) discussed the public health challenges in promoting sunscreen use. They highlighted that sunscreens are crucial in skin cancer prevention and provide benefits beyond skin cancer prevention, such as reducing the risk of sunburn during physical activity outdoors and not increasing the risk of osteoporosis (Eide & Weinstock, 2006).

Diet: Eat Healthy Foods for Better Skin

As an Aesthetic Director (with Wellaholic), I’ve learned that diet plays a big role in skin health. Eating lots of fruits and vegetables helps your skin. They have vitamins and antioxidants that make your skin look good and young.

Eating foods with lots of antioxidants and vitamins is good for your skin. They keep your skin hydrated. This makes your skin elastic and young.

Some of the best foods for your skin are salmon, avocados, nuts, leafy greens, and sweet potatoes. Salmon helps reduce inflammation. Avocados have vitamin E, which is good for your skin cells. Nuts have fats that are good for your skin. Leafy greens have minerals like zinc that help with pimples. Sweet potatoes have beta-carotene which protects your skin from the sun.

Case Study: Effects of Sleep Deprivation on Facial Skin

A study by Kim et al. (2017) evaluated the effect of one night of sleep deprivation on various skin biophysical properties. They found significant changes in skin hydration, barrier function, elasticity, and blood flow, demonstrating the immediate impact of poor sleep on skin health (Kim et al., 2017).

1. What Are the Best Skin Care Ingredients for Humid Climates Like Singapore?

Answer: In Singapore’s humid climate, lightweight and non-comedogenic ingredients are ideal. Look for products with hyaluronic acid for hydration, niacinamide for controlling oil production, and antioxidants like Vitamin C to protect against environmental damage. Avoid heavy, oil-based products to prevent clogged pores.

2. How Can I Protect My Skin from Urban Pollution in Singapore?

Answer: To shield your skin from urban pollutants, use a daily cleanser to remove impurities. Antioxidant-rich serums and moisturizers can help combat free radical damage. Don’t forget to apply sunscreen with high SPF to protect against UV rays and environmental stressors.

3. Are There Specific Dietary Changes Recommended for Healthier Skin in Singapore’s Climate?

Answer: In Singapore’s tropical climate, staying hydrated is crucial. Include water-rich fruits and vegetables in your diet. Foods rich in Omega-3 fatty acids, like fish, and antioxidants found in berries can also support skin health. Limiting spicy and fried foods may help control oil production and reduce acne flare-ups.
